2 Meadow End

    2, MEADOW END, BEMBRIDGE, PO35 5YB

    This detached freehold property on Meadow End last sold in July 2013 for £275,000. Based on price growth in the PO35 district since then, its estimated current value is £458,831 — placing it in the 75th percentile nationally and the 63rd percentile within PO35. The property covers 156 m² (1,679 sq ft), giving an estimated value of £2,941 per m². The EPC rating is C, with a potential rating of B.

    District Context — PO35

    PO35 covers the Isle of Wight, a coastal island location off the south coast of England. It is characterised by seaside towns, rural settlements, and a strong retirement demographic, offering both leisure appeal and quieter residential living.
